61 Rawlins St, Kangaroo Point is a 2 bedroom, 2 bathroom House with 2 parking spaces and was built in 1890. The property has a land size of 243m2 and floor size of 147m2. While the property is not currently for sale or for rent, it was last sold in March 2017.

A hidden gem in highly sought-after Kangaroo Point, this traditional two storey Queenslander offers a low maintenance lifestyle in a peaceful, inner city position.
Great for separate living arrangements, this home features two full sized bedrooms upstairs and two multipurpose rooms downstairs, each floor serviced by its own bathroom. Both levels are kept temperate with their own spilt system air conditioning.

The size of Kangaroo Point is approximately 1.8 square kilometres. It has 6 parks covering nearly 12% of total area. The population of Kangaroo Point in 2011 was 6,999 people. By 2016 the population was 8,050 showing a population growth of 15.0% in the area during that time. The predominant age group in Kangaroo Point is 20-29 years. Households in Kangaroo Point are primarily childless couples and are likely to be repaying $1800 - $2399 per month on mortgage repayments. In general, people in Kangaroo Point work in a professional occupation. In 2011, 37.5% of the homes in Kangaroo Point were owner-occupied compared with 36.9% in 2016.
